At the end of the massage, Berman advises taking a hot shower or bath to allow the oil to absorb into your pores. You don’t need to use soap though, because the oil is meant to cleanse your skin, she says. Or, if you want to skip the shower, you can wrap yourself in a warm towel and relax for a bit—the oil will seep into your skin as you rest.

The USB or “Universal Serial Bus” port was originally designed as an easy way to transport data between devices. This revolutionized the way data was shared and stored, and by 1998, Apple had developed and released the iMac G3, the first computer to convert to USB.

Amusingly, semiconductor manufacturers have recently introduced chips that allow chargers to sequentially pretend to be different proprietary chargers until they trick the device into accepting the charger. It seems crazy that companies design incompatible chargers, and then chip companies invent schemes to work around these incompatibilities in order to build universally compatible chargers. Two example chips are the TI TPS 2511 chip, and SMSC’s USC1001 controller, which pretends to be nine different charger types. See a comic-book explanation or a technical explanation for details. Chargers that are rated up to two amperes may be used to maintain charge on parked vehicle batteries or for small batteries on garden tractors or similar equipment. A motorist may keep a charger rated a few amperes to ten or fifteen amperes for maintenance of automobile batteries or to recharge a vehicle battery that has accidentally discharged. Since a battery charger is intended to be connected to a battery, it may not have voltage regulation or filtering of the DC voltage output; it is cheaper to make them that way. Battery chargers equipped with both voltage regulation and filtering are sometimes termed battery eliminators. The problem is, the magnitude of “delta-V” can become very small or even non-existent if high capacity rechargeable batteries are recharged. This can cause even an intelligent battery charger to not sense that the batteries are actually already fully charged, and to continue charging. However, many so called intelligent chargers employ a combination of cut off systems, which are intended to prevent overcharging in the vast majority of cases.

Arguably the most useful benefit of USB’s power capabilities is the ability to charge batteries in portable devices. Nonetheless, there is more to battery charging than picking a power source, USB or otherwise. This is particularly true for Li+ batteries, where improper charging can not only shorten battery life, but also become a safety hazard. A well-designed charger optimizes safety and the user experience. It also lowers cost by reducing customer returns and warranty repairs. Testing requires special equipment to measure output and verify stated performance claims. Another aspect of noncompliant charging relates to the treatment of USB suspend. USB 2.0 stipulates that all devices must suspend (draw less than 2.5mA) after a set period of bus inactivity. Since charging was never included when this was written, there was no consideration for a device continuing to charge a battery while off, but still attached. However, since most USB hosts do not actually turn off power, this violation of the specification rarely prevented charging. Nevertheless, adding port detection, or at least some subset of it, to an existing charger may sometimes be preferred. Figure 4 shows circuitry for a rudimentary USB charger detection scheme that operates under control of the system microcontroller. This approach can detect a DCP, but cannot distinguish between an SDP and a CDP. It treats both as an SDP, which means that in some cases it can miss the opportunity to draw more charging current from a CDP. The MAX8895 charger self-enumerates with a USB source to optimally set charge current depending on the type of connected power source.

When you purchase an electric car, it will likely come with a Level 1 charger. This is a slow charger that allows you to plug your car into a regular 120-volt outlet. It works best for hybrids and if you plan on driving your electric car only occasionally or on short trips. It can take up to 24 hours to fully charge your car’s battery when using this charger, which is why it is often impractical for most drivers.

When you’re deciding where to install your charger, make sure you measure the distance from the charger to your car’s input, leaving at least 4 feet of slack. All electric cars use the same connector on the car called J1772, but the location of the connector on each car isn’t standard. It could be in the front, at the back, or on the side where a gas tank access would be. The maximum length allowed by the National Electrical Code is 25 feet, though the cord comes in shorter lengths as well. You want to be able to easily reach your vehicle with the charger, and you don’t want the cord to be pulled tight.

Level 2 chargers, on the other hand, recover 25 to 30 miles of range per hour, explainsSuzanne Guinn, director of marketing at ClipperCreek, an electric vehicle equipment company. That allows you to fully charge most electric vehicles in four hours. The more powerful a charging station is, the quicker you can recover range. The Level 1 charging station can recover 4 to 5 miles of range per hour. For a longer-range, all-electric vehicle, Level 1 charge can be impractical. A Nissan Leaf, for example, would need to be charged for 16 hours before you recovered the car’s full range. Costs vary depending on where you live, which station you purchase, and whether it is hardwired to your home or portable. The national average cost range is between $1,000 and $2,500, with most people paying around $1,200 for a 240-volt outlet, charger, and wall-mounted system. The low cost for this project is $300 for a replacement Level 1 charger for use with an existing 120-volt outlet. The project’s high cost is $4,500 for a Level 2 charger designed for 2 cars with a 240-volt outlet, pedestal mount, and circuit panel upgrade. The most common tests of plastics are tensile tests, compressive tests, flexure tests, shear tests and torsion tests. Tension and compression tests involve the loading of the plastic along its longitudinal axis, but where tension tests pull the ends away from each other compression tests push them together. Flexure tests require the load to be applied to the midsection of the test sample so that it is bent into a “U” or “V” shape with the outside surface experiencing tensile forces and the inside face experiencing compressive forces. Torsion testing simply requires a rotational force or torque to be applied to one end of the sample while the other end is anchored. All of these tests are run until the sample breaks or ruptures with the stress and strain values recorded throughout the duration. Testing a plastic’s mechanical properties determines if it will meet the requirements of the desired application. Plastics are similar to metals in that they can be manufactured or produced using a wide range of procedures and material components in order to achieve the desired material characteristics. Typically the desired characteristics of plastic products are low cost, low weight, high toughness, high elasticity and ductility, and high strength in tension, compression, flexure, torsion and shear. These properties are defined by the chemical makeup of the material components used to produce the plastic and are more specifically dependent upon their molecular weight, hardness, density, and resistance to heat and solvents.

Moreover, parenteral formulations are chemically complex and diverse, thereby having variable and potentially aggressive “leaching powers” and presenting potentially great challenges with respect to their analytical characterization. Furthermore, the conditions of contact between a parenteral and its packaging can be relatively harsh, increasing the likelihood of leaching. For example, packaged parenterals may be subjected to high energy sterilization or may have relatively long shelf lives. In addition to the high risk associated with a parenteral and its packaging, parenterals and their packaging have certain unique features which complicate the chemical and biological safety assessment. First, parenteral packaging is compositionally diverse, consisting of a multitude of materials of construction including elastomers, glass, stainless steel, LDPE, HDPE, PP, PETG, COC, COP, PVC, multilayer films, etc. As such materials will have varied and potentially complex compositions, the universe of potential foreign drug product impurities is large and chemically diverse. To help manufacturers ensure plastic packaging is recycled, Virginia-based Trex Co., which makes wood-alternative decking and railing from recycled plastic, is offering free recyclability testing to packaging manufacturers and brand owners. If the packaging passes the test, the companies’ packaging may qualify for the NexTrex recycling program. These documents provide a comprehensive recycling test and test result evaluation criteria for recycling a complete package innovation back into a finished article, instead of a molded plaque as in Critical Guidance. Applications Guidance for HDPE calls for innovations to be recycled back into new HDPE bottles. For PET, Applications Guidance provides for recycling an innovation back into new bottles, sheet, fibers, or strapping. The purpose is to test specific shelf-ready packages for technical compatibility with recycling, including all components of the package. As film tension is increased during the testing cycles, the corner plate will eventually puncture the film . High performance films will accept this puncture but the initial hole initiated in the film will not grow or propagate. As the film tension increases during subsequent test cycles, the hole will increase in size, eventually leading to our proscribed failure level (approximately 4″ tear) or actual breaking of the film web. This is the test we use to determine the maximum film tension any individual film can withstand at a given prestretch level and turntable speed. In turn, this allows us to predict the maximum load containment available from a given film. The tear-away seal on a single-use container was delaminating instead of cleanly separating from the lip of the container. A customized grip method was created for the Mechanical Test System and containers which had been sealed by different methods were opened by the instrument. The bad seals failed under a lower tensile force than that required to open the good seals. Inconsistent extrusion conditions had caused poor adhesion in regions of the sheets of material used to make the seals.
